FLORALBUNNY


Stars are stars.

Actors act.

There is some crossover (notably Depp, as mentioned).

There are many actors who, if they can stick with it, may not hit it big when they are young but eventually "grow into" their looks or their particular strengths.

"Working actor" is a respectful description of someone like Mark Sheppard, who is talented, reliable and professional, and as a result has plenty to do.

It can be a fine and decent way to make a living for self and family.
